    Immersiveness and Realism is not always based on the Platform

    In most virtual worlds, whether on a 2D screen or 3D headset, the platform provides the means, but most of the userbase provides the "content". I am no stranger to 3D virtual. I was on the very first one called Cybertown back in 1999, and have accounts in Second Life and Sansar. To be honest, I had tried IMVU over a decade ago, but it seemed marketed to teens and the younger generation. But it is now 2022, and IMVU has made great strides in graphic quality, creator tools (IMVU Studio), and even V-COIN, the first cryptocurrency approved by the SEC for use in virtual worlds and convertable to real life currency. The bottom line though is the quality of the content, but especially that of the IMVU "avatars", which I have to say "still" greatly surpass most of the avatar looks available in standard 3D VR headset platforms. The content available for objects, rooms, and outfits, poses, movements, audio and even shadow/shade rendering is leaps and bounds better than it was many years ago, and much more is available in the IMVU Store for purchase. IMVU is now a subsidiary company of "Together Labs", has procured 35 million dollars in venture funding, and was ranked a few years ago as the Best Virtual World Game for Realistic Graphics for 2020 by Lifewire, a prominent tech site. I choose to use IMVU as a platform because it is a very good quality one, both technically and socially, and have developed ways of marketing and streaming music and video to and from online broadcasting sites in conjunction with this platform.

    🏁 Competitors: Second Life, Sansar, VRChat, Anakin
    👍 Pros:    Quality of content|Ease of use|Large selection of content|Two client platforms available for computer|Phone app|Cryptocurrency|Creator tools|Custom content can be made by users who are creators|Age verification required for adult content (ap)|: free, or paid-subscription vip tier levels|Greeters program|Live chatrooms can have thousands in the room|Furniture (tvs & screens) in live chatrooms can stream audio/video content directly from youtube
    👎 Cons:    Not a true 3d vr world, like vrchat|Not available for 3d vr headset|Limit of 10 avatars in a chatroom, although more can be invited or pulled in

IMVU (the name doesn’t stand for anything) is a social networking game that was released in 2004. In it, you create 3D avatars where you can meet new people. This virtual world is best known for its vast virtual goods catalog, which boasts more than 40 million items.
